The SJO Big Band, a swing/jazz orchestra lead by Worplesdon based music industry veteran Mike Wilcox.

Mike started work in the early 1950s and went to Big Band concerts each week with a friend from work and fell in love with the clarinet.

He bought a second hand clarinet and had about 6 lessons. Soon after he went into the RAF for his 2 years National Service and joined the Fighter Command Concert Band on clarinet and later used one of the band's saxophones.

After completeing his National Service he joined a Rehearsal Band run by Freddie Staff and Aubrey Franks, 2 top players at that time.

This is where he learned to play Big Band Music. Mike was asked to join a band led by Chris Dean, who now runs the old Syd Lawrence Band, which at that time had Freddie Staff on lead trumpet.

In the Band there were many top players such as Henry Lowther on trumpet and Martin Drew on drums. Martin later played in the Oscar Peterson Trio. Mike joined the Peter Coe Big Band on lead alto in 1975 when they won numerous Big Band BBC competitions and also broadcast on the BBC programme "Band Parade".

Peter used to play with Georgie Fame and played the tenor sax solo on "Yeah Yeah" which was a big hit in the 1960s. Some of the players that played with the Band on occasion were, Kathy Stobart, Henry McKenzie, Ronnie Hughes, Tommy Whittle, Harry Klein, Tommy Watt and Martin Drew, amongst others.

Mike took over leadership of the SJO Big Band in 1997 and as he reaches his 80th birthday in 2017 will be celebrating 20 years of running the band.
